Implementation rules for solar ac combiner boxes
Position your combiner box near the solar panels and in a shaded area. This reduces voltage drop and prevents the box from overheating. Use the right fuse size so it does not trip or break. Lifespan of photovoltaic combiner boxes
The lifespan of a PV combiner box in a solar array typically ranges from 10 to 20 years, depending on environmental exposure, electrical loading, component quality, and maintenance practices. .
